10 правил этикета электронной почты

Что такое плагин, его особенности. Как найти и установить плагин

Даже если вы не знаете, что такое плагин в компьютере, всё равно пользуетесь как минимум одним дополнением. Среди их числа полезные, ненужные и даже вирусные, поэтому знать что они из себя представляют, где их найти и как удалить нужно для каждого пользователя компьютера. Рассмотрим подробно интересующие вопросы.

Что такое плагин: общая информация

Программные продукты не удовлетворяют в полной мере потребности пользователей. Но создавать мультифункциональные приложения нерационально.

Вот почему:

  1. Стоимость разработки и поддержки такого продукта будет высокой, что приведет к заоблачным ценам для обычных пользователей.
  2. Чем объёмнее приложение, тем большее количество багов скрывается в нем. Протестировать такую программу нереально, что отражается на стабильности работы и возникновения фатальных ошибок.
  3. Большое число кнопок и элементов управления усложняет пользователям работу с приложением: сложно найти нужную функцию или выполнить действие.

Эти факторы и спровоцировали возникновение расширений.

Итак, плагин (дополнение, расширение) – это подпрограмма, которая расширяет базовый функционал приложения. Дополнения пользователь выбирает и устанавливает самостоятельно, в зависимости от цели и специфики использования продукта.

Дополнения для компьютера

Программы можно модифицировать. Разница лишь в том, какой характер имеет апгрейд. Это могут быть обновления, патчи, моды и плагины. На ПК есть множество приложений, поддерживающих расширения. Рассмотрим основные категории программного обеспечения, которые можно функционально расширить.

  1. Текстовые и графические редакторы. Такие продукты, как Adobe Photoshop , Microsoft Office и т.д. поддерживают установку дополнительных опций. Как правило, это специализированные инструменты для создания особенного графического оформления или форматирования данных.
  2. Среды разработки. Для упрощения работы программистов созданы специальные плагины, которые значительно упрощают и ускоряют процесс написания кода. Данную возможность имеют Visual Studio , Eclipse , Brackets , клиенты для WordPress . Например, дополнение Emmet в разы ускоряет процесс написания кода и минимизирует вероятность допущения ошибки в синтаксисе.
  3. ERP-системы. Все слышали о разработчиках 1С . Так вот именно они и занимаются написанием плагинов (тулов) для главной бухгалтерской книги. При чем, компания сама может заказать разработать необходимое дополнение под насущные потребности.
  4. Игровые лаунчеры. Расширения в них выполняют статистическую функцию, с помощью которых геймеры выясняют «кто круче» и следят за игровым прогрессом.

Но наибольшую популярность плагины обрели именно в браузерах, поэтому посмотрим, какую дополнительную функциональность они могут предложить обычному интернет-обывателю.

Расширения для браузеров

Это настоящая находка для активных интернет-пользователей. Например, загрузку аудио и видео напрямую из социальных сетей, реализуют плагины. Контроль безопасности сёрфинга в сети и рекомендации по посещению ресурсов реализует дополнение от Avast!. Для тех, кто любит совершить покупки в интернет-магазинах существуют решения от Quicksearch, которые помогут в два клика найти идентичный товар в других маркетах и сравнить цены. А сделать вашу жизнь спокойнее поможет блокировщик рекламы AdBlock.

Рассмотрим процесс установки плагина на примере Google Chrome:

Ошибки, связанные с подпрограммами

Подобные проблемы возникают в том случае, если дополнение скачивается отдельным архивом или установочным файлом и распаковывается в папку расположения программы. Связано это с несоответствием версии программы и плагина, что приводит к постоянным сбоям в работе приложения и потере важной информации. Также причиной может стать вирус, который шел в комплекте с расширением.

Внимание! Проверяйте совместимость плагинов и версий ПО. Загруженные расширения сканируйте антивирусной программой!

Вирусные (рекламные) плагины

Иногда под предлогом «уникального» предложения предлагается установить чрезвычайно полезное дополнение, которое позволит скачивать файлы с файлообменников без регистрации и SMS. Но кроме показа агрессивной рекламы никакого функционала вы найти не можете. Вас обманули. Перейдите в «Расширения» вашего браузера и изучите включенные плагины. Если среди них обнаружите подозрительный (который лично не устанавливали), отключите его. В случае исчезновения рекламы, вернитесь в «Настройки» и удалите сие уникальное предложение. В следующий раз будьте осмотрительней!

Вы много раз встречали в том или ином блоге термин «плагин». Давайте разберемся с ним подробнее, посмотрим что это такое, каковые его достоинства и недостатки и как его лучше использовать в практической работе.

Википедия определяет плагИн (ударение на последний слог) как

«независимо компилируемый программный модуль, динамически подключаемый к основной программе и предназначенный для расширения и/или использования её возможностей».

Если говорить простым языком, то определение Википедии означает, что

плагин – это небольшая программа, которая подключается к основной, базовой программе и служит для придания большей функциональности последней.

Происходит это название от английского термина от plug in — «подключать».

Например, существуют хорошо вам известные программы под названием «браузер» и к ним разрабатываются соответствующие дополнительные программы, которые позволяют, например, легко скачивать видео из любых источников. Или выполнять любую другую функцию. Но только одну.

Принцип здесь такой: каждый плагин позволяет улучшить, усилить основную программу в каком-то одном направлении. Есть желание усилить программу в другом, третьем направлении? Нет проблем: установите соответствующие плагины и ваше желание исполнится.

Точно так же обстоит дело и с системами управления контента (CMS), в нашем случае – с WordPress. Все CMS – это базовые программы, к которым пишутся дополнения (плагины) и при необходимости эти дополнения устанавливаются на сайт.

Сама CMS содержит основной набор функций, который нужен большинству пользователей. Но вебмастеров не удовлетворяет этот стандартный набор, они желают сделать свой сайт уникальным, неповторимым. И один из рычагов для достижения этого – уникальный набор плагинов.

А самых разнообразных плагинов существует великое множество. Поскольку их пишут независимые программисты, то все они отличаются друг от друга по тематике, степени проработанности кода, своей функциональности и т.д.

Иногда мне кажется, что для программистов самая большая трудность – подобрать тему нового плагина, настолько их много. Всего на сегодняшний день известно более 25 тысяч бесплатных плагинов для WordPress, а ведь существуют еще и платные плагины.

Но для вебмастеров самая большая трудность – и это совершенно точно – подобрать себе именно тот плагин, который хочется. Необходимо учитывать тот факт, что по одной и той же тематике существует несколько десятков плагинов, причем некоторые из них могут быть несовместимы с вашей версией WordPress.

В этом многообразии плагинов и кроется ответ на вопрос – почему нельзя их функции придать непосредственно в CMS. Например, кому-то нужна функция установки галерей на сайте, а кому-то – нет и зачем эту функцию размещать в самой CMS, если она не всегда востребована? Я, например, ей не пользуюсь и мне она не нужна. Гораздо проще создать отдельную программу с этой функцией и подключать ее при необходимости.

Где хранятся плагины? Где их найти?

Я бы выделил четыре источника плагинов:

  1. Репозиторий (хранилище) плагинов на основном сайте WordPress — http://wordpress.org/plugins/ , это основной источник для вас, на нем мы подробнее остановимся ниже.
  2. Национальные сайты поддержки WordPress, где хранятся обычно уже переведенные плагины. Русскоязычные и переведенные плагины можно подобрать на сайте mywordpress.ru . На них значительно меньше плагинов, но работать с ними удобнее.
  3. Сайты авторов плагинов. Их бывает затруднительно найти, но у них есть огромный плюс – никто так подробно не расскажет о нюансах плагинов, как их автор. Не пренебрегайте этим источником и Google вам в помощь.
  4. Независимые сайты и блоги, в том числе, более –менее специализированные. На них печатаются статьи, посвященные отдельным плагинам, даются советы и рекомендации. Для начинающих вебмастеров такие статьи бывают очень полезны, тем более, что часто авторы статей предварительно изучают публикации о плагине и сайты авторов. Кроме того, часто авторы таких сайтов сами переводят плагины, но не выкладывают их в национальное хранилище (источник № 2). Искать такие сайты просто: запросите в Интернете «скачать плагин такой-то».

Как найти нужный плагин в репозитории WordPress

Теперь посмотрим как искать плагин в репозотории WordPress. Заходим на главную страницу:

Рис.1 (Для увеличения картинки — кликните по ней)

Если вы не знаете какой именно плагин вам нужен, а знаете только тематику, например, плаган для статей (Posts) или для Твиттера (Twitter), то ищете в правом столбце соответствующий тег, обьединяющий все тематические плагины. При необходимости посмотрите на все теги – ссылка «More» (Больше), показан левой стрелкой.

Если вы точно знаете наименование плагина, то вписываете его название в окно (правая стрелка) и нажимаете кнопку поиска. Откроется страница с перечнем похожих плагинов:

Всего найдено 17 аналогичных плагинов, отсортированных по релевантности (соответствию). Можете сразу кликнуть по названию нужного плагина, а можете почитать краткое описание других плагинов. Иногда бывает невероятно полезно.

Перейдя на страницу плагина, обратите внимание на несколько важных вещей:

На странице (ниже) расположена очень полезная функция: соответствие версии плагина версии WP:

Здесь на основании отзывов вебмастеров указывается с какими версиями WP работает та или иная версия плагина. Бывает очень полезно!

Здесь хочу остановиться на одном важном моменте, который касается, прежде всего, начинающих вебмастеров. Речь идет об обновлении WordPress. Все молодые вебмастера уверены (разве что за небольшим исключением), что необходимо пользоваться самыми новыми версиями WordPress и поэтому, как только они появляются, надо сразу же делать апдейт.

Конечно, новые версии предоставляют вебмастерам новые возможности, но дело в том, что разработчики плагинов должны доработать свое творение и адаптировать его к новой версии, что, понятно, требует времени. В результате довольно часто происходит несовместимость новой версии WordPress и старой версии плагина. Если говорить проще, то плагин попросту перестает работать (легкий вред) или же конфликт заходит так далеко, что перестает работать весь сайт (большой вред).

Лечение здесь одно: отключить (удалить) плагин – в админке сайта или с помощью FTP. И это только полбеды, вся беда в том, что в своих старых постах вы рассчитывали на этот плагин и делали все, исходя из его работоспособности.

Чтобы это было понятнее, поясню на примере. У меня установлен плагин LightBox 2. Он увеличивает картинки до нужного размера и у меня есть возможность размещать в статьях (как в этой) картинки минимального размера, что приводит в более быстрой загрузке сайта. Коме необходимо рассмотреть детали, всегда может кликнуть по маленькой картинке и она станет большой.

Но что будет, если перестанет работать этот плагин?

Картинки просто перестанут увеличиваться, а ведь под многими из них написано – «Для увеличения картинки- кликните по ней». Мало того, что я обману читателей, так еще у них не будет возможности рассмотреть содержимое скиншотов. И мой труд фактически пойдет насмарку.

Понимаете?

Поэтому не спешите обновляться, дайте возможность авторам плагинов их доработать. Где можно узнать, что плагин доработан? – На сайте WordPress.org, там, где показывается совместимость (см.рис.4).

Весь сайт WordPress.org в одной обзорной статье я,конечно, не смогу описать, изучить его возможности надо вам самим — благо это нетрудно: все страницы плагинов строятся по одной и той же схеме.

Важно иметь ввиду то, что здесь вы можете найти самые разнообразные плагины и установить их на свой сайт. И здесь встает вопрос:

Сколько плагинов можно установить на сайт?

Раньше я был сторонником того, что чем меньше плагинов установлено на сайте, тем быстрее работает сайт. А теперь – нет! И «виновник» этого – блог wpnice.ru, где собрано все о плагинах и темах для WorsPress . Невероятно полезный блог, рекомендую.

Так вот, на этом блоге я прочел замечательную переводную статью « » . Основная идея статьи выражена в одном абзаце:

Но есть два основных фактора, которые оказывают нулевое влияние на общую производительность сайта:

  1. Количество плагинов (совершенно серьезно)
  2. Используется ли функционал внутри темы или как самостоятельный плагин.

Я решил проверить, насколько автор прав в своем утверждении, что плагины не тормозят блог, и проверил этот блог с помощью сервиса проверки скорости загрузки вебстраниц . Этот сервис интересен прежде всего тем, что дает подробнейшую картину: какому элементу (файлу, плагину, сервису) сколько времени требуется для загрузки. Если вы никогда не пользовались этим сервисом – настоятельно рекомендую попробовать, узнаете много нового о своем сайте:-).

В результате проверки оказалось, что из 33 установленных здесь плагинов, немного замедляют загрузку только два (!) – упомянутый выше Light Box 2 и WordPress File Monitor. И все. Остальные плагины влияния на загрузку не оказывают.

Зато посмотрите насколько замедляют ваш сайт различные счетчики и сервисы связи с социальными сетями типа Вконтакте!

Почему такое малое влияние на загрузку страницы оказывают плагины? Потому что они подключаются к работе строго в нужном месте сайта и на определенное время, а при загрузке они попросту молчат.

Молчат все, кроме двух. Оно и понятно, это проистекает из особенностей их работы. И если первый из них я установил осознанно, заранее зная, что он будет замедлять сайт, то второй – вынужденно: что-то участились атаки на мой сайт.

А как оценить их влияние на сайт при работе? Для этого можно использовать плагин P3 (Plugin Performance Profiler) , почитать о нем можете на том же блоге. Правда, я думаю, что on-line сервисы покажут скорость загрузки сайта точнее, потому что они ее оценивают исходя из реальной загрузки сайта в Сети.

Так сколько же плагинов можно ставить на сайт?

Столько, сколько вы считаете необходимым, главное здесь – соблюдать меру: часто плагины конфликтуют друг с другом, особенно при обновлении. Поэтому вебмастера и делают сборки WordPress, когда к определенной версии WP подбирают и проверяют на работоспособность различные плагины. Можете их использовать.

Плагины – это основа всей функциональности движка WordPress.

С помощью плагинов можно добавлять новые функции или убирать ненужные. Общее число работающих плагинов для WordPress исчисляется десятками тысяч. Конечно, такое количество никто себе на сайт не устанавливает, потому что, во-первых, никому не нужно столько разных функций одновременно; во-вторых, многие плагины выполняют одинаковые функции, хотя и немного по-разному, поэтому есть возможность выбрать для себя наиболее подходящий; в-третьих, большое количество плагинов увеличивает общий вес движка и страницы сайта начинают медленнее загружаться.

Плагины можно найти

2. в любом поисковике, задав запрос по интересующему вас плагину;

3. непосредственно в админпанели (Dashboard) сайта, выбрав в левом столбце пункт Плагины(Plagins) – Добавить новый(Add new).

В последнем случае вы попадаете на страницу поиска плагинов, на которой, с одной стороны, есть окно, куда можно подставить название плагина и система сама проведет поиск и выдаст вам несколько результатов. Это очень удобно,если вы уже знаете точное название плагина и хотите его установить. С другой стороны, эдесь же есть облако тегов, по которому вы можете выбрать по крайней мере желаемую категорию, в которой хотите найти подходящий плагин.

Если вы не имеете понятия, существует ли вообще плагин, который бы выполнял нужную вам функцию, то лучше для поиска пользоваться первыми двумя способами. Если вы хотите установить плагин по чьей-то рекомендации и знаете его точное название и выполняемые им функции, тогда удобнее будет способ номер 3.

Если вы нашли где-то плагин и скачали его себе на компьютер, вам нужно его установить в папку Plagins текущей темы, т.е. вот сюда:

wp-content/themes/Ваша тема/Plagins.

Сделать это можно двумя способами.

Во-первых, можно загрузить плагин в эту папку с помощью программы . Тогда он появится в окне плагинов в Админпанели, где его можно найти и активировать.

Во-вторых, что значительно удобнее,можно загрузить его прямо из окна поиска, показанного выше. В этом случае нужно

Набрать название плагина,

Нажать Найти (Search plagins),

Выбрать из списка нужный плагин, потом нажать Установить (Install Now) и в следующем окне

– активировать.

Например:

Некоторые плагины после активации сразу находятся в рабочем состоянии, другие нужно настраивать и активировать еще раз.

Обзор инфопродуктов – Инфотовары для скачивания, покупки и перепродажи

В настройки плагина обычно можно войти, нажав на его название,которое появляется в выпадающем списке при выборе пункта Настройки (Settings).

После этого появляется окно настроек, где можно поменять предустановленные параметры и потом подтвердить изменения, нажав внизу кнопку Сохранить изменения (Save Changes).